Companies Hiring In Bel Air Amid Coronavirus

This article originally appeared on the Bel Air Patch

BEL AIR, MD — The new coronavirus has hit Maryland workers. Some companies are making layoffs, and nonessential businesses were ordered to close Monday to prevent the spread of the virus. Other companies, however, are hiring due to the increased demands from the pandemic.

Spikes in grocery, shopping and delivery have increased the demand for workers. Stores across the state have been besieged as residents have stocked up and left shelves barren of necessities including toilet paper and cleaning supplies. To ensure their stores are stocked and staffed, companies around the region are hiring. In some cases, they are also offering raises during the time of the new coronavirus.

These companies are hiring in the area:

7-Eleven is hiring 20,000 new store employees "to meet increased demand for its products and services amid the coronavirus pandemic," including to keep stores sanitized, the company said in a statement. "These roles will also will help meet a surge in mobile orders through our 7NOW app, which delivers more than 3,000 items including food, snacks, grocery, household and health needs in about 30 minutes in approximately 400 cities." Aldi is looking for store associates, stockers, cashiers and seasonal employees at its Bel Air store.

Amazon announced this week it is seeking to hire 100,000 workers across the U.S. to help the company keep up with demand. The online retailer has openings in Edgewood. The company is adding $2 per hour worked through April from its current rate, which is at least $15 an hour.

CVS Health is immediately hiring 50,000 people across the United States for full-time, part-time and temporary jobs, including store and pharmacy positions. See the jobs available in Bel Air.
